Cost of Slab Raising in Farmington

The cost of slab raising in Farmington, MI, can vary widely based on several factors. Slab raising, also known as slab jacking or mudjacking, is a cost-effective method to level sunken concrete slabs. Understanding the different elements that influence the cost can help homeowners make informed decisions.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Size of the Area: Larger areas require more materials and labor.
  • Extent of Settlement: Greater settlement means more work to level the slab.
  •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may incur additional costs.
  • Material Used: Different materials (e.g., polyurethane foam vs. cement slurry) have varying costs.
  •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Farmington, MI, can affect the overall cost.
  • Condition of the Slab: Cracked or broken slabs may need extra repair work.
  •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can impact the difficulty and cost of the job.

Average Costs for Common Tasks

Task Description Average Cost (Farmington, MI)
Small Patio Slab $300 - $600
Driveway Section $500 - $1,200
Sidewalk Slab $200 - $400
Garage Floor $700 - $1,500
Basement Floor $1,000 - $2,500
Pool Deck $800 - $1,800
